Go Back
+ servings
close-up overhead of finished tofu on top of rice in a bowl.
Print

Balsamic Tofu

This crispy Balsamic Tofu recipe is the perfect dish to whip up any night of the week. It's made with a homemade marinade that is bursting with flavor from balsamic vinegar, garlic, lemon juice, honey, and seasonings.
Course Main Course
Cuisine American, vegetarian
Keyword balsamic, tofu, vegetarian
Prep Time 5 minutes
Cook Time 10 minutes
Inactive Prep 1 hour
Total Time 1 hour 15 minutes
Servings 4
Calories 201kcal

Equipment

Ingredients

Instructions

  • Press tofu for 30 minutes using a *tofu press.
  • Add balsamic vinegar, 1 tablespoon olive oil, garlic, lemon juice, honey, rosemary, salt, and pepper to a shallow dish and whisk together with a fork to combine.
  • Cut the tofu into 1-inch cubes and add to the marinade. Carefully turn each cube to ensure all sides are coated.
  • Cover and marinate for 30-60 minutes in the refrigerator, flipping once.
  • After marinating, heat 1 tablespoon olive oil in a cast iron **skillet over medium heat.
  • Use tongs or a slotted spoon to add the tofu to the pan, while reserving the remaining marinade.
  • Cook for 6-8 minutes, occasionally turning the tofu cubes so they brown on all sides.
  • Pour the remaining marinade over the tofu in the pan and cook until the sauce has evaporated, stirring constantly to ensure all the pieces are coated (about 3-4 minutes).
  • Remove from the heat and garnish with fresh parsley if desired.

Notes

*If you don't have a tofu press, place the block of tofu in the center of a clean, absorbent kitchen towel on a sturdy plate. Wrap the tofu with the towel. Place a heavy object, such as a large pot or some books on top of the tofu. Please note that the item(s) you use will get wet. Press for about 40-45 minutes if using this method.
**You could also use 10- or 12-inch nonstick skillet.
The nutrition information shown is an estimate provided by an online nutrition calculator. Accuracy is not guaranteed. Information shown should not be considered a substitute for a professional nutritionist’s advice.

Nutrition

Calories: 201kcal | Carbohydrates: 14g | Protein: 11g | Fat: 12g | Saturated Fat: 2g | Fiber: 1g